Concrete Floor Repair in West Des Moines, IA

Concrete floor repair services address issues such as cracks, uneven surfaces, and surface deterioration in residential properties. These repairs are suitable for a variety of projects, including basement floors, garage slabs, driveways, and indoor living spaces. Property owners typically seek this service to restore the structural integrity, improve appearance, and prevent further damage to their concrete surfaces. Before requesting repairs, it is helpful to understand the extent of the damage, the age of the concrete, and any underlying issues that may need to be addressed to ensure a durable and effective repair process.

Homeowners should consider factors such as the type of damage, the location of the concrete surface, and the desired outcome when planning for repairs. It’s important to determine whether surface cracks are superficial or indicative of deeper structural problems, as this can influence the repair approach. Additionally, understanding the existing concrete conditions, such as moisture levels or previous repairs, can help in choosing the most appropriate repair method. Proper assessment and preparation can contribute to long-lasting results and a safer, more functional concrete surface.

Project Types

Common Concrete Floor Repair Jobs

Cracked concrete repair - restoring damaged slabs to improve safety and appearance.

Uneven floor leveling - addressing slope issues for a smoother, safer surface.

Surface resurfacing - applying overlays to refresh and protect worn or stained floors.

Spalling and surface deterioration - removing damaged concrete and restoring structural integrity.

Foundation crack repair - sealing and stabilizing cracks to prevent further damage.

Sealing and waterproofing - protecting concrete floors from moisture and future deterioration.

FAQ

Concrete Floor Repair Questions

What types of concrete floor damage can be repaired? Common issues include cracks, spalling, uneven surfaces, and surface deterioration that can be addressed through repair services.

Is it possible to repair cracks in concrete floors? Yes, cracks can be sealed and reinforced to restore the integrity and appearance of the surface.

Can damaged concrete floors be resurfaced or refinished? Resurfacing and refinishing options are available to improve the look and durability of worn or damaged concrete floors.

What are signs that a concrete floor needs repair? Visible cracking, unevenness, surface chipping, or discoloration indicate the need for repair services.
